WebIf you want to unmerge the cells, follow these steps: To unmerge cells, you need to select a merged cell (B2). In the Ribbon, go to Home. Click on the arrow next to the Merge & Center icon. Choose Unmerge Cells. When you select a merged cell, you can also click directly on the Merge & Center icon to unmerge it. Next, on the “Home” tab, click the “Merge and … WebClick Home > Find & Select > Find. Click Options > Format. Click Alignment > Merge cells > OK. Click Find All to see a list of all merged cells in your worksheet. When you click an item in the list, Excel selects the merged cell in your worksheet. You can now unmerge the cells.
